- Putra Mosque - The Putra Mosque is a stunningly designed mosque, drawing architectural inspiration from the Safavid monuments of Iran. Non-Muslims are welcome to visit outside of prayer times and can rent robes if needed. The mosque accommodates up to 15,000 worshippers, and its pink domes are particularly beautiful in the sunlight.
- Perdana Putra - The Prime Minister’s Office, known as Perdana Putra, is not open to tourists, but its impressive design offers a great visual experience. Nearby, Dataran Putra is the largest square in the city, hosting numerous cultural events.
- Putra Square - Putra Square, or Dataran Putra, is the central plaza of Putrajaya, renowned for its expansive open space, patterned pavement, and surrounding government buildings. It is a hub for national events and provides excellent photo opportunities of landmarks like the Putra Mosque and the lake.
- Putrajaya Lake - Putrajaya Lake is a large, man-made lake at the city’s center, designed to enhance the landscape and provide cooling. It offers scenic views, waterfront promenades, and is a popular spot for boat cruises and photos with Putrajaya’s iconic landmarks.
- Putra Bridge - (photo stop 10 minutes) The Putra Bridge is Putrajaya’s main and most iconic bridge, inspired by the Khaju Bridge in Iran and featuring Islamic architectural details. It connects Putra Square to the government precincts and offers beautiful views of Putrajaya Lake and the nearby Putra Mosque.
- Millennium Monument - The Millennium Monument is located on the waterfront of Putrajaya. This 68-meter-high tower-like structure is inspired by the hibiscus flower, Malaysia’s national flower. Walking up the ramp inside, visitors can see significant landmarks in Malaysia’s history engraved on the glass. Adjacent to the monument is a lake garden, perfect for relaxation. The Putrajaya Kite Festival and the Hot Air Balloon Fiesta are held here.
- Putrajaya International Convention Centre - The Putrajaya Convention Centre is a standout example of modern architecture in the city. Its spaceship-inspired design and picturesque location at the corner of Persiaran Perdana make it notable.
- Cruise Tasik Putrajaya - Enjoy a relaxing cruise across Putrajaya Lake, taking in iconic bridges and landmarks from the water, with excellent photo opportunities of the city skyline.
- Seri Wawasan Bridge, Putrajaya - (Photo stop 10 minutes) The Seri Wawasan Bridge is Putrajaya’s most iconic modern bridge, celebrated for its sleek, futuristic design and elegant cable-stayed structure. Spanning Putrajaya Lake, it’s a popular photo spot, especially at sunset and when illuminated at night.
- Seri Saujana Bridge - (Photo stop 10 minutes) The Seri Saujana Bridge is a striking cable-stayed bridge in Putrajaya, inspired by Islamic architectural forms and elegant arches. It spans Putrajaya Lake, offering scenic views and becoming especially photogenic when lit up in the evening.
